Teaching English abroad is a life-changing experience that offers much more than just a paycheck. For many aspiring teachers, the idea of working in their home country—whether it’s Canada or…

Teaching English abroad is a life-changing experience that offers much more than just a paycheck. For many aspiring teachers, the idea of working in their home country—whether it’s Canada or…
Teaching English abroad is an exciting, life-changing experience. However, it can also present a number of challenges—particularly when it comes to staying healthy in a new environment. The excitement of…
Teaching English abroad is an exciting opportunity to immerse yourself in new cultures, explore the world, and gain valuable experience in the education field. But despite its many benefits, misconceptions…
If you’re dreaming of teaching English abroad but also want to keep your eco-conscious values intact, you’re in luck. There’s a growing intersection between sustainable travel and Teaching English as…
Spain has long been a popular destination for TEFL (Teaching English as a Foreign Language) teachers. From its beautiful landscapes and vibrant culture to its delicious food and welcoming people,…
As a TEFL teacher, choosing where you’ll be based is one of the most important decisions you’ll make. Whether you’re drawn to the hustle and bustle of a big city…
If you’re gearing up for your adventure as a TEFL (Teaching English as a Foreign Language) teacher, chances are you’ve got a lot on your plate. There’s the TEFL course…
Teaching English as a Foreign Language (TEFL) is more than just a job—it’s a gateway to understanding and connecting with diverse cultures. One of the most powerful ways to engage…
Teaching English abroad is an exciting adventure, offering the chance to immerse yourself in new cultures while earning a living. With myTEFL, we offer plenty of incredible overseas job placements…
Teaching English as a foreign language has become a popular career choice for people who enjoy traveling and immersing themselves in different cultures. There are countless destinations around the world…